Troopers Malaysia, a Malaysia-based digital HR solutions platform closed on a Series A funding of up to 4 million ringgit (approximately $950,000) from marketing service group Shopper360 Sdn Bhd,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Singapore-listed Shopper360 Ltd.

Shopper360’s investment and strategic partnership will provide Troopers the leverage to implement some of the company’s business plans. The investment will be used for technology development, marketing, and working capital to further expand its business In Malaysia, Troopers said in a statement on Monday.

“Mobile continues to be a major platform for people to consume media, shop, and pay for goods and services. Therefore, it is only natural that we allow people to also search for jobs and short-term work through a mobile app. We see ample synergies with Shopper360 to grow our business further,” said Troopers Founder and Chief Executive Officer Joshua Tan.

Troopers digital mobile platform enables the automation of gig matching and allows workers to choose where and when they want to work, and employers have access to a wide talent pool for all types of part-time / once-off gigs.

Founded by Tan and Kelvin Lee in 2017, Troopers said it is revolutionizing the existing part-time recruitment culture and structure in Malaysia to create an eco-system that is reliable, efficient, and effective for their stakeholders.

Troopers conducts all its recruitment, selection, talent management, payroll and training via the app and have hired more than 100,000 headcounts over the past four years in a variety of roles and jobs across Malaysia.

Since the introduction of its mobile app in June 2021, it has generated more than 35,000 users and placed more than 20,000 jobs translating to RM1.2 million of income in just two months.

shopper360 is a shopper marketing services provider in the retail and consumer goods industries in Malaysia with more than 30 years of experience in the in-store advertising industry. The group offers a range of field, digital and shopper marketing and advertising services.

It also provides sales distribution services for products and brands. The group consists of ten agencies in Malaysia, Singapore, and Myanmar, namely Pos Ad, Jump Retail, Retail Galaxy, shopperplus Malaysia, Tristar Synergy, Gazelle Activation, Marvel Distribution, She Distribution, shopperplus Singapore, and shopperplus Myanmar.
